Technical details


1. Storage capacity:
- Variable: SD cards are available in different capacities, ranging from a few megabytes to several terabytes. Typical capacities are 2 GB (SD), 4 GB, 8 GB, 16 GB, 32 GB (SDHC) and 64 GB, 128 GB, 256 GB, 512 GB, 1 TB (SDXC).

2. Formats:
- Standard SD: Up to 2GB.
- SDHC (Secure Digital High Capacity): From 4GB to 32GB.
- SDXC (Secure Digital Extended Capacity): From 32GB to 2TB.
- SDUC (Secure Digital Ultra Capacity): From 2 TB to 128 TB, if supported.

3. Interface:
- UHS-I (Ultra High Speed ​​Phase I): Supports speeds up to 104 MB/s.
- UHS-II (Ultra High Speed ​​Phase II): Supports speeds up to 312 MB/s.
- UHS-III (Ultra High Speed ​​Phase III): Supports speeds up to 624 MB/s.
- SD ​​Express: Higher speeds up to 985 MB/s using PCIe and NVMe interfaces.

4. Speed ​​classes:
- Class 2, 4, 6, 10: Base speeds for sequential writing, from 2 MB/s to 10 MB/s.
- U1, U3: UHS speed classes, offering at least 10 MB/s (U1) and 30 MB/s (U3) write speed.
- V30, V60, V90: Video speed classes for 4K (V30), 6K (V60) and 8K (V90) video recording.

5. Physical properties:
- Size: Typical SD cards have a size of 32 mm x 24 mm x 2.1 mm. There are also smaller formats such as microSD (15 mm x 11 mm x 1 mm).

6. Power consumption:
- Low: SD cards have very low power consumption, making them ideal for battery-powered devices.

7. Reliability:
- Lifespan: SD cards' lifespan can be limited by the number of writes and reads, but modern cards are designed for long-term use and offer wear-leveling technologies to extend lifespan.

Features


1. Data storage:
- Flexible: Store data, pictures, videos and music on portable storage.

2. Compatibility:
- Wide Support: Widely used and compatible with a variety of devices such as digital cameras, smartphones, tablets, laptops, and car radios.

3. Security features:
- Copy protection: Some SD cards offer features to protect data from unauthorized access.

4. Bug correction:
- ECC (Error Correction Code): Provides protection against data errors and improves reliability.

5. Wear Leveling:
- Durability: Technologies to prevent premature wear of memory cells by evenly distributing write operations.

Advantages


- Portability: Compact and lightweight, ideal for portable devices.
- Compatibility: Widely used and supported by many devices.
- Expandability: Easily replace and expand memory as needed.
- Energy efficiency: Low power consumption, which is particularly beneficial for mobile devices.

Disadvantages


- Speed ​​Limits: Standard SD cards may not provide the high speeds required for very data-intensive applications.
- Capacity Limits: Higher capacities are more expensive and may not be suitable for all devices or applications.
- Security risks: Data on SD cards can be lost or corrupted, so regular backup is important.
